Special window films function as invisible thermal barriers. The Ultimate Interior Film That Drastically Boosts Energy Savings – Schaumburg's Tested Response Composed of layered polymers and metallic or transparent conductive coatings, the film reflects solar heat while allowing natural light to pass through. Unlike traditional solar shades or thick glazing, high-performance films bond directly to glass, reducing heat conduction at the source.

In practice, this means indoor temperatures rise significantly slower during summer days, allowing HVAC systems to operate more efficiently. The precise 80% heat reduction seen in Schaumburg homes results from a combination of material quality, proper installation, and thoughtful pairing with window orientation and home insulation.

The technology requires no structural changes—only a clean, smooth glass surface—and yields durable results lasting years with minimal maintenance. For urban and suburban environments with dense glass installations, this offers an immediate path to enhanced comfort and reduced energy load.

Q: Does this film block daylight or reduce visibility? Modern films are crystal clear, allowing natural light in while filtering out infrared and ultraviolet rays responsible for heat gain. No loss in brightness or aesthetic appeal—ideal for bright, airy interiors.

Q: How much does installation cost, and is it worth it? Prices vary based on film type, home size, and labor. Most homeowners report return on investment within 3–5 years through reduced cooling costs. Long-term durability and low upkeep further justify the expense.

Q: Will the film damage my windows over time? Properly applied, high-quality films protect glass from UV damage and thermal stress, extending window life. Reputable professionals use non-abrasive methods ensuring no lasting harm.

Q: Does it work in colder months, or just summer heat? While optimized for heat reduction, the film’s selective properties allow warmth in when desired—helping balance seasonal temperature needs without constant HVAC cycling.

Opportunities and Considerations

Pros: - Significant reduction in cooling demand - Preserves natural light and views - Low maintenance, durable performance - Works well in existing and new constructions

Cons: - Upfront investment may deter budget-sensitive buyers - Effects depend on window size, glazing type, and climate - Film installation requires precision to avoid air bubbles or misalignment

Realistic expectations help maintain trust: while 80% heat reduction is achievable, results depend on home-specific factors and complementary upgrades like insulation or window treatments.
